New Edition Announce Tour At Bet Awards Weekend

Johnny Gill also announced BET weekend that New Edition would be embarking on a tour later this year (November 2017) bringing former promoter Al Haymon out of retirement to promote the tour.

New Edition spoke at BET Weekend at Genius Talks. Ronnie DeVoe, Ricky Bell, Michael Bivins, Johnny Gill, and Manager Brooke Payne were present to speak with Host Charlamagne Tha God.

Charlamagne asked Ricky Bell why he decided to speak on his drug addiction in BET’s The New Edition Story. According to Ricky Bell “Shame and embarrassment caused me to dread telling the story, but I felt that telling the story would help save someone else.”

New Edition spoke on why they decided to film their movie with BET and how it allowed them to tell their story in a more authentic way. It also allowed Manager Brooke Payne to fully participate in the creative process of the film. Working with the BET also allowed them to sit in a room for two days to tell their story and allowed them to have conversations about things that took place 20-25 years ago, not knowing that they had offended each other.

According to New Edition, the film was “Therapeutic” for the group as a whole and brought the group closer together after going through many ups and downs.

According to Johnny Gill, the group went through so much, including being told that they can’t tour, that they can’t bring an audience out, that they lost fans, etc. But Actor Eddie Murphy inspired Johnny by saying “keep turning out and you can’t be denied.” It was then when New Edition were sighted by Sean “Puffy” “Diddy” Combs.

Charlamagne Tha God also asked New Edition how social media has helped to connect New Edition to an entirely new generation. According to Ronnie DeVoe “social media brought more eyeballs to the movie” to an entirely new generation.
